Transaction ef9cb2bf76101206a49e79b3135551ff196862d5b058d110823b99c1835408c9

1 Input
2 Outputs
  • ef9cb2bf76101206a49e79b3135551ff196862d5b058d110823b99c1835408c9:0
  • value  66990000
    address  37jc5dBUELw33C32Lu5urRhpW9fzsAXE92
  • ef9cb2bf76101206a49e79b3135551ff196862d5b058d110823b99c1835408c9:1
  • value  250705944
    address  36bkpRNTkShGVziYWnep51PQQzRdAsonSL